Alleged Shooters Appear in Court
The two men facing felony charges for shooting at a group of people appeared in court Monday.

21-year-old Chom Phou Her and 22-year-old Kong Xiong are charged with felony first degree recklessly endangering safety.
The court entered not guilty pleas for both of them today as they stood silent.
Eau Claire Police say the men shot three rounds out of the window of their vehicle on Sunset Drive last month and then drove off.
They are scheduled to be in court again Tuesday morning
